Stinger-pr Posted December 20, 2018 #6 Share Posted December 20, 2018 If it's a port call then yes, you dock at the Old San Juan dock in front of Señor Frogs. Most mainstream lines (RCL, NCL, Celebrity) whose cruise start and/or ends in San Juan use the Pan Am dock on the Eastern side of the bay. Carnival (and now Viking and some other, smaller, luxury lines) use the dock in OSJ for embarking and debarking.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
